These nickel-based batteries do not allow you to set a maximum charge voltage, so overcharging can result if you are unaware of the proper charging methods for nickel batteries. Another option is to monitor the change of voltage with respect to time and stop when this becomes zero, but this risks premature cutoffs. However, this only works with overcharging currents of up to 0.1 C (that is, nominal capacity divided by ten hours). The self-discharge is 5–20% on the first day and stabilizes around 0.5–4% per day at room temperature. This presents a significant challenge to battery charger designers. The low self-discharge nickel metal hydride battery (LSD NiMH) has a significantly lower rate of self-discharge. [21] With this method, a much higher charging rate can be used than with a trickle charge, up to 1 C. At this charge rate, Panasonic recommends to terminate charging when the voltage drops 5–10 mV per cell from the peak voltage. However, when the cell reaches full charge, most of the charging energy is converted to heat. A similar approach is suggested by Energizer,[17] which indicates that self-catalysis can recombine gas formed at the electrodes for charge rates up to C/10. It depends: Good link: Some cells use higher-capacity negative electrode materials based on AB2 compounds, where A is titanium or vanadium, and B is zirconium or nickel, modified with chromium, cobalt, iron, or manganese. A fully charged battery after 200 uses may only have 90% capacity. 2 A fully charged cell supplies an average 1.25 V/cell during discharge, declining to about 1.0–1.1 V/cell (further discharge may cause permanent damage in the case of multi-cell packs, due to polarity reversal). Under a light load (0.5 ampere), the starting voltage of a freshly charged AA NiMH cell in good condition is about 1.4 volts.[25]. In 1987, Willems and Buschow demonstrated a successful battery based on this approach (using a mixture of La0.8Nd0.2Ni2.5Co2.4Si0.1), which kept 84% of its charge capacity after 4000 charge–discharge cycles. I have three sets (12) of 1600mAH AA batteries by Panasonic. [32] By using an improved electrode separator and improved positive electrode, manufacturers claim the cells retain 70–85% of their capacity when stored one year at 20 °C (68 °F), compared to about half for normal NiMH batteries. On the positive electrode, nickel oxyhydroxide, NiO(OH), is formed: The reactions proceed left to right during charge and the opposite during discharge. Check out our in-depth comparison to find out. The self-discharge rate depends upon separator thickness; thicker separators reduce self-discharge, but also reduce capacity as they leave less space for active components, and thin separators lead to higher self-discharge.
